619-272-7593 ext 200

Program Refinement, Functions, Arithmetic Expressions

In this course we will continue to build on the concepts and methods learned in the previous programming levels add a higher level of complexity to our projects, and design algorithms, translate algorithms into code and implement the procedures to solve the task. Level Four, Ages 7 - 11

Additional Info

  • Course Length: 15 Hours
  • Class Size: 10
  • Registration: Open
  • Summary:

    We will learn design and implement algorithms to solve a problem.
    We will learn how to decompose complex procedures.
    We will learn translate an algorithm into code, one line at a time.
    We will learn to add detail to our procedures.
    We will learn how to call functional methods.

    By the end of this course you will have gained an understanding of:

    1. - Algorithm design and implementation
    2. - Problem solving steps
    3. - Decomposition of complex procedure
    4. - Calling procedures from procedures
    5. - Arithmetic expressions, arithmetic operators, and operand types
    6. - Commenting inside of your code
    7. - Troubleshooting